﻿
html, body { margin: 0; padding: 0; font-family: arial; color: #333333; font-size: 9pt; line-height: 16pt; height:100%; background-image: url('../images/client/bcgHWS.jpg'); background-repeat:repeat; }
A:link, A:active, A:visited { cursor: pointer; font-size: 10pt; font-family: arial; color: #333333; text-decoration: underline; line-height: 18pt; }
A:hover { cursor: pointer; font-size: 10pt; font-family: arial; color: #333333; text-decoration: none; line-height: 18pt; }
h1 { color: #333333; font-size: 13pt; font-weight:bolder; }
.header { /*background-image: url('../images/client/spcWeldingSupply.png'); background-repeat:repeat;*/ background-color:#A2968A;height:112px;}
.header-title { color: white; font-family: arial; font-size: 24px; line-height:28px; background-color:#A2968A; width:650px; height:84px;  vertical-align:bottom; text-transform:uppercase;}
.header-sub-title {  background-image: url('../images/client/haun-welding-supply-subtitle.png'); background-repeat:no-repeat; background-color:#A2968A; width:250px; height:84px; }
.Footer { color: white; font-family: arial; font-size: 12px; font-weight: bold; text-align: center; vertical-align: middle; height: 50px; background-color:#A2968A; }
.Footer-Bg { background-color:#c1b8b1; }

.NavOff { background-color: #ffffff; cursor: hand; font-size: 11pt; font-family: arial, helvetica, sans-serif; text-align:left;   line-height: 14pt;}
.NavOn { background-color: #A2968A; color: #ffffff; cursor: hand; font-size: 11pt; font-family: arial, helvetica, sans-serif; text-align:left;  line-height: 14pt; font-weight:bold; }
.NavOver {background-color:  #A2968A; color: #ffffff; cursor: hand; font-size: 11pt; font-family: arial, helvetica, sans-serif; text-align:left; text-decoration:none;  line-height: 14pt;}
.ChildNavBg {background-color: #d0c9c4;}
.ChildNavOn{color: #ffffff; cursor: hand; font-size: 12px; font-family: arial, helvetica, sans-serif; text-align:left;   line-height: 12pt; font-weight:bold; }

a.ChildNavOff:link, a.ChildNavOff:visited, a.ChildNavOff:active { cursor: hand; font-size: 12px; font-family: arial, helvetica, sans-serif; text-align:left;text-decoration:none;  line-height: 12pt;}
a.ChildNavOff:hover { cursor: hand; font-size: 12px; font-family: arial, helvetica, sans-serif; text-align:left;  color: #9E0024; line-height: 12pt;text-decoration:none;}
a.ChildNavOn:link, a.ChildNavOn:visited, a.ChildNavOn:active { cursor: hand; font-size: 12px; font-family: arial, helvetica, sans-serif; text-align:left;text-decoration:none;  color: #9E0024; line-height: 12pt; font-weight:bold; }
a.ChildNavOn:hover { cursor: hand; font-size: 12px; font-family: arial, helvetica, sans-serif; text-align:left;  color: #9E0024; line-height: 12pt;text-decoration:none; font-weight:bold; }

.featured-separator{ border-bottom: 3px solid #3ab7a4;}
a.featured-link:link, a.featured-link:visited, a.featured-link:active { color:#3ab7a4; font-size:12pt; text-align:left;text-decoration:none; line-height: 14pt; text-transform:uppercase;}
a.featured-link:hover { color: #3ab7a4; text-decoration:underline;}
a.featured-link-small:link, a.featured-link-small:visited, a.featured-link-small:active { color:#3ab7a4; font-size:9pt; text-align:left;text-decoration:none; line-height: 14pt;}
a.featured-link-small:hover { color: #3ab7a4; text-decoration:underline;}

.product-category-list{ margin:0px; padding:3px; vertical-align:top; top:0px; }
.product-category-header { color:#A2968A; height:35; font-size:11pt; font-weight:bold; vertical-align:middle; }
.product-category-item { color:#A2968A; font-size:9pt; font-weight:bold; text-align:center; padding:3px; margin:5 5 5 5; cursor:pointer; cursor:hand; word-wrap: break-word !important; }
.product-category-related-item { width:160px !important; height:160px; color:#A2968A; font-size:9pt; font-weight:bold; border: 1px solid #A2968A; text-align:center; padding:3px; margin:5 5 5 5;line-height:10pt; cursor:pointer; cursor:hand; word-wrap: break-word !important; }
.product-cart-header { height:35px; font-size:11pt; font-weight:bold; border: 1px solid #A2968A; vertical-align:middle; padding:5px; }
.product-cart-related-item { width:160px !important; height:160px; color:#A2968A; font-size:9pt; font-weight:bold; border: 1px solid #A2968A; text-align:center; padding:3px; margin:3 3 3 3;line-height:10pt; cursor:pointer; cursor:hand; word-wrap: break-word !important; vertical-align:top; top:0px; }
.product-cart-header-drop-down{height:35px; font-size:11pt; font-weight:bold; border: 1px solid #A2968A; vertical-align:middle; }

.product-item { float:left; position:relative;  width:155px !important; height:160px; color:#A2968A; font-size:9pt; font-weight:bold; text-align:center; padding:3px; margin:3px 3px 3px 3px;line-height:10pt; cursor:pointer; cursor:hand; word-wrap: break-word !important;  }
.product-item-title { color:#7878a7; font-size:9pt; font-weight:bold; text-align:center; padding:3px; margin:5 5 5 5; cursor:pointer; cursor:hand; word-wrap: break-word !important; vertical-align:top;}
.small-button { background:#90C224 url(../images/client/btnGreen.png) bottom no-repeat; border:1px solid #90C224; font-size:8pt;font-weight:bold; color:#fff; line-height:10pt; height:25; width:45; text-align:center; vertical-align:middle;  cursor:pointer; cursor:hand; text-decoration:none;}
img.product-cart-related-item-img { vertical-align:bottom; border-width:0;}
.purple-dotted-line{ border-bottom: 1px dotted #A2968A; }
a.product-cart-related-item-link { color:#A2968A; font-size:9pt; font-weight:bold; text-decoration:none; border-width:0px; word-wrap: break-word !important;}
a.product-cart-related-item-link:hover { color:#ff6600; text-decoration:none; border-width:0px;}
hr.purple-dotted-line{ border-bottom: 1px dotted #A2968A; height:1px; }

.testimonial-header {font-family: arial; color: #333333; font-size: 13pt; font-weight:bold; line-height: 30pt;  }
.testimonial-text {font-family: arial; color: #4b4138; font-size: 13pt; font-weight:normal; font-style:italic;  line-height: 20pt; text-align:center; }
.testimonial-sign {font-family: arial; color: #333333; font-size: 13pt; font-weight:bold; line-height: 20pt; text-align:center;   }

